Basement Dehumidifier Service in Monmouth County, NJ
Basement dehumidifier service involves the installation, maintenance, and repair of dehumidification systems designed to control moisture levels in basement spaces. These services are commonly requested for projects aimed at reducing excess humidity, preventing mold growth, and improving indoor air quality. Property owners often seek guidance on selecting the right dehumidifier size and type for their specific basement conditions, as well as understanding how regular servicing can ensure optimal performance and longevity of the equipment.
Before requesting basement dehumidifier services, homeowners typically want to know about the current moisture issues, such as persistent dampness or musty odors, and whether their basement environment is suitable for dehumidifier installation. They may also inquire about the maintenance requirements, the expected energy efficiency, and how the system will integrate with existing ventilation or waterproofing measures. Clear information about these aspects can help property owners make informed decisions to maintain a healthier and more comfortable basement space.

Basement Dehumidifier Service Questions
What is a basement dehumidifier service? It involves inspecting, installing, or maintaining dehumidifiers to reduce moisture levels in basements and improve air quality.
Why should homeowners consider dehumidifier services? Proper dehumidification helps prevent mold growth, reduces musty odors, and protects property from moisture damage.
What types of projects typically require dehumidifier services? Projects include installing new dehumidifiers, repairing existing units, or optimizing moisture control in finished or unfinished basements.
How can property owners tell if their basement needs dehumidifier service? Signs include persistent dampness, mold spots, or a musty smell that doesn’t go away with ventilation.
